Reproduksi Seksual : Meiosis
Tjd pada sel gamet ( sel ovum & sel sperma) Meiosis mereduksi jumlah kromosom dr diploid
menjadi haploid Pembelahan sel tjd 2 kali 4 sel anak
memiliki kromosom setengah dr sel induk
Meiosis 1
Saat tjd pembelahan pertama (meiosis 1), kromosom homolog berpasangan
Selama kromosom homolog b'pasangan terjadi pertukaran genetik (CROSS OVER)
Pasangan kromosom homolog b'pisah & menghasilkan 2 sel anak

Meiosis II
Meiosis 2 pada intinya sama dengan mitosis: Sister kromatid pada masing2 kromosom
b'pisah Menghasilkan 4 sel anak yg haploid

Review:Perbandingan Mitosis & Meiosis
Kejadian Mitosis Meiosis
Replikasi DNA Tjd 1 kali selama interfase sblm pembelahan nukleus dimulai
Tjd 1 kali selama interfase sblm meiosis 1 dimulai
Jumlah pembelahan 1 kali : Profase, metafase, anafase & telofase
2 kali, masing2 tmsk Profase, metafase, anafase & telofase
Sinapsis kromosom homolog
Tidak terjadi Tjd pd profase 1: kromosom homolog bergabung m'btk tetrad (kel.4 kromatid), tjd pindah silang (cross over)
Jumlah sel anak & komposisi genetik
2, masing2 diploid (2n), identik dgn sel indul
4, haploid, mengandung separuh jumlah kromosom sel induk, tdk identik dgn sel induk
Peran dlm tubuh Mjd organisme dewasa multiseluler, m'hsl sel utk pertumbuhan & perbaikan jaringan
M'hsl gamet , mengurangi jumlah kromosom separuh nya & tjd variabilitas genetik diantara gamet
